COM/DCOM and OLE Automation
You should google DCOMCNFG to get the info you need, but, you basically find your server in DCOMCNFG and, under Security, add Custom Access and Custom Launch permissions for the account you're concerned with. I only use it when I have to for VFP COM EXEs the are called from VFP mtdll web applications.
Yes, I would register it in your setup..
